What is called the killing of nearly six million Jews by Nazis in Second World War?

Correct answer: D. Holocaust

  • A. Mass killing
  • B. Ethnic cleansing
  • C. Jews cleansing
  • D. Holocaust

Explanation

The Holocaust was the Nazi regime’s systematic murder of approximately six million Jews during the Second World War. “Ethnic cleansing” usually describes forced removal, not the specific Nazi extermination campaign.
